Hey I am tryin to install a head unit in my car, ive installed a few before and i know how to do it, but whoever had the car before me had a full system its obvious, and he did some things with the wiring. I couldnt find one of the power wires (12 volt ignition) and its supposed to be blue, there was a blue wire but it is connected to a fuse. Will this wire be the one I am looking for? I have connected it and connected the 12 volt battery wire, and ground and i am still getting no power. Any suggestions?

Try using a test light to find the fire you need. Turn your ignition on and probe till you wind the hot wire. Then turn the igition off while you are still touching the wire with the test light. If the test light goes off you have found the wire you are looking for
